The project reunites Scorsese with his frequent collaborator Robert De Niro for the first time since 1995’s Casino.
The Irishman is based on Charles Brandt’s book I Heard You Paint Houses, which detailed the life of Frank “The Irishman” Sheeran.
After years lingering in development hell, Martin Scorsese’s long-gestating mobster picture The Irishman is finally starting to come together.
It isn’t surprising this is what Paramount is considering, since on-paper The Irishman has the workings of a major awards contender.
